Cruise into Half Term on a Mersey Ferries’ River Explorer Cruise!

Cruise into Half Term with Mersey Ferries, and hop on board Liverpool’s ultimate sightseeing experience, a Mersey Ferries’ River Explorer Cruise!

The 50-minute River Explorer Cruise is the absolute best way to discover Liverpool and the perfect family friendly day out, offering unrivalled views of the world-famous waterfront. 

There will be expert live commentary from a Blue Badge Guide on board selected sailings over half term that will reveal many surprising facts about the ferry and the River Mersey’s history – ideal for mini historians in the making learning about their city. As you relax and take in the views, little ones will be captivated as the rich and fascinating history of the world-famous waterfront unfolds before them.

Plus, on Wednesday, 27 October you can sail past Royal Caribbean’s ground-breaking ship Anthem of the Seas, whilst it is docked at Liverpool Cruise Terminal, and learn lots of interesting facts about the fantastic cruise liner from the knowledgeable Blue Badge Guide (live commentary on select sailings only).  

Live commentary from a Blue Badge Guide will take place on the following sailings: 

  • Tuesday 26 October: 1pm, 2pm and 3pm 
  • Wednesday 27 October: 1pm, 2pm and 3pm
  • Thursday 28 October: 1pm, 2pm and 3pm

Our expert recorded commentary will play on all other River Explorer Cruise sailings.

Make a day of your trip and hop off the ferry to visit Woodside Ferry village and enjoy delicious food and drink from their international menus. For more information visit: www.woodsideferryvillage.co.uk

Cruises depart daily from 10am-4pm Monday to Friday and 10am-6pm Saturday, Sunday, and Bank Holidays. Cruises depart Pier Head Ferry Terminal on the hour and Woodside Ferry Terminal at twenty past the hour and can be booked online at www.merseyferries.co.uk

Passengers are strongly recommended to book their tickets online before they arrive at the ferry terminals as capacity is restricted. Passengers can travel on any scheduled cruise on their chosen date (subject to availability). 

Under-fives travel free, children aged between 5-15 are £7, and an adult ticket is just £11. Further discounts apply for families, groups, over 60 and NUS card holders.
